    You can easily insert a check mark (also known as a "tick mark") in Word, Outlook, Excel, or PowerPoint.

    These marks are static symbols. If you're looking for an interactive check box that you can click to check or uncheck, see: Add a check box or option button (Excel) or Make a checklist in Word.

    1. In your file, place the cursor where you want to insert the symbol.

    2. Open the Symbol dialog box:

      • Word or Outlook: Insert, select  Symbols then  More Symbols

      • Excel: Insert, select  Symbols Symbol

      • PowerPoint: Insert, select  SymbolsSymbol​​​​​​​

    3. In the Font box, select Wingdings.

    4. In the Character code box at the bottom, enter:

      252

      In the grid of symbols, the check mark is selected. Another check-mark option is available two squares away from it (character code 254).

    5. Select the check mark you want. Click Insert. Then click Close to dismiss the dialog box. 

    6. Once the check mark has been inserted, you may change its size or color. Select the check mark, right-click it, and make your desired changes by using the floating toolbar:
